AO03 FKF is a 2003 Volkswagen Lupo in Red with a 1,390cc petrol engine. This vehicle has been through 30 MOT tests with a personal pass rate of 66.7%.
Across all 2003 Volkswagen Lupo models, the average MOT pass rate is 75.0% with a typical mileage of 56,368 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Volkswagen Lupo f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 17,119 recorded failures. If you're considering buying AO03 FKF, it's worth having these areas checked by a mechanic before committing.
The Volkswagen Lupo typically stays on UK roads for around 27 years. At 23 years old, this Volkswagen Lupo is approaching the upper end of the typical lifespan for this model.
